Today was the longest I have ever run in my life. It came about from a colleague saying they wanted to do a 1/2 marathon but had to wait until February. I joking said, "why not just do it before work on a treadmill at the gym?" Their reply was "Why don't you?".
It took me 2 hours and 22 minutes to complete the 21km and I can tell you now I am in pain! Intense pain! I've now got blisters on my feet. At one stage, near the end, it was just me on my own in the gym and I really had to dig deep for the motivation. One interesting thing I found was how much easier it was to run while I was listening to my motivation playlist on my MP3 player. These are songs I normally run to so I have anchored motivational feelings to those songs. As soon as I heard them I felt like running. I guess it's a great idea to anchor positive, happy songs with successes your have in your life so that if you ever feel down or need motivation you just throw on that CD and the motivated feelings will come back.
